Luxury Dressing Room Integration
For the dedicated collector, the dressing room offers a different opportunity for expression. Here, the focus shifts from utility to visibility and preservation. Angled shelving with discrete lip detailing allows for a clear view of every pair, making the morning selection a moment of quiet pleasure. When deciding on the enclosure, the choice between sliding vs hinged wardrobe doors is crucial. Hinged doors offer a traditional, expansive view of the entire collection at once, while sliding options provide a sleek, space-saving alternative for narrower suites. To maintain the integrity of delicate materials like calfskin or suede, these environments often incorporate subtle ventilation gaps within the cabinetry to ensure consistent air circulation.

This stage is about translating your physical collection into a blueprint for order that respects the rhythm of your home.The Inventory Audit
Before the design process begins, a comprehensive audit of your collection is essential. We encourage you to categorise your footwear by frequency of use and physical dimension. Daily-use items, such as walking shoes or school run trainers, require accessible, low-level positions. In contrast, evening wear or seasonal items can be housed in higher, protected compartments. Planning for boot heights is particularly vital in Yorkshire. From sturdy ankle boots to tall equestrian styles, each requires specific vertical clearance to prevent the leather from sagging or creasing. Even when designing fitted wardrobes for a small bedroom, integrating dedicated racks requires a precise count to ensure no space is wasted.
Architectural Integration
Historic homes in York and Harrogate are rarely defined by right angles. Floors may slope gently, and walls often carry the subtle undulations of age. Standard units struggle here, leaving unsightly gaps that undermine the room's serenity. Our process involves scribing every piece of cabinetry to the specific contours of your walls. This ensures a seamless finish that appears to grow out of the architecture itself. A professional fitted furniture survey is a non-negotiable step in this journey. It allows us to balance the total storage volume with the physical flow of the room, ensuring the cabinetry enhances rather than dominates the space.
Hygiene and preservation are the final, critical considerations. Enclosed storage must breathe. We incorporate subtle ventilation paths to ensure that moisture, particularly from damp Yorkshire weather, doesn't become trapped. This protects the integrity of your leather and keeps the environment fresh. Future-proofing your bespoke shoe storage solutions also means considering how your family might grow. Adjustable shelving systems allow your cabinetry to adapt as children grow or collections expand. How much space do I need for a bespoke shoe cupboard in a narrow hallway?
A depth of approximately 300mm to 350mm is generally required for a standard shoe cupboard, though slimline tilting designs can function in as little as 150mm. In narrow Yorkshire hallways, we often utilise vertical space or recessed alcoves to maintain a clear thoroughfare. This prevents the cabinetry from feeling intrusive while still providing ample storage for your collection without compromising the flow of the house.

What materials are best for long-term shoe preservation?
Solid oak and aromatic cedar are the premier choices for long-term shoe preservation due to their natural moisture-wicking properties. These materials help maintain the shape of leather and manage odours over time. We also recommend moisture-resistant MDF for painted finishes, as it provides a stable, durable surface that won't warp in the humid conditions often found in Yorkshire boot rooms during the winter months.
